## Onboarding: Report Builder Sort Stability

Welcome to on-call for Tallyforge. One recurring page involves the report builder's sort order: the engine uses a stable merge sort, so rows with equal keys keep their insertion order. If a customer reports "rows jumping around," it almost always means an upstream ingest reordered the source, not a sorter bug — check the Rowhouse ingest logs first before escalating. To query Rowhouse directly you'll need the internal diagnostics endpoint, which requires the on-call service key shown below:

API key for bageg-kajef: vxb2-ss

Circuit breaker runbook, Pellgate gateway → upstream Fernmarket API. Breaker trips after consecutive-failure threshold; half-open probes resume automatically. Do not manually reset the breaker during an upstream incident — it masks the signal and floods their rate limiter. Review note: any change to failure counting must keep timeouts and 5xx responses in the same bucket, per the Ashdown postmortem. Retries happen above the breaker, never inside it; check that ordering in every PR. The breaker's production thresholds are configured as follows.

deployment values, kadug-fawip:
[fenath]
port = 9200
region = north-3
host = fenath.lumicworks.corp
timeout_ms = 250
retries = 7

**Visitor policy: Shuttle-bus gate**

The shuttle bus from the Dunwick Park & Ride arrives at Gate 4 every twenty minutes during core hours. Visitors must remain on the bus until a facilities escort meets them at the barrier. Drivers are not authorised to open the gate themselves. Facilities desk staff admitting the shuttle manually should use the gate code issued below.

turnstile pass: bdg-YEOZLM-79341408

Quarterly Planning Note — Reseller Programme, Fendale Instruments

For sales leads: the Partner Edge reseller programme expands to two new tiers next quarter. Margin bands shift to volume-based thresholds; legacy terms expire at quarter end. Onboarding for new resellers pauses during migration. Target: 40 active partners by year close. The commercial background is set out in the confidential note below.

board note of yageg-yadug: The northern region missed its Framir quota by 13.1 percent last quarter. Lamathek Freight plans to raise the Quenael list price by 30.2 percent in March. The pricing group signed off on a budget of $133.5 million for Project Novok. The renewal with Gilethek Foods closes at $60.0 million a year, 2.7 percent above the last contract.